ArchaeologyFest Film Series: Best of 2016!

ArchaeologyFest Film Series: Best of 2016 is coming to Eugene, OR, the week days of October 10th, 11th, 12th and 13th, bringing you eight of the best films from the 2016 The Archaeology Channel International Film Festival. The series will take place at the Broadway Metro with doors opening for seating at 6:30 PM and films starting at 7:00 PM. Each night will consist of two films with the total viewing time running approximately two hours. These films explore various stories relating to cultural heritage and exhibit the wonderful diversity of human cultures, both past and present. Films being shown include Roman Engineering: Cities; Viking Women: Jova’s Heritage and the Fall of Haithabu; The Jewish Cemetery; Monuments Revealed: Petra, Capital of the Desert; Stolen Warriors; First Footprints; The X-ray Time Machine; Monuments Revealed: The Secrets of the Colosseum. All proceeds from ArchaeologyFest Film Series go toward funding the 2017 TAC International Film Festival held in downtown Eugene in May 3-7, 2017. Ticket prices range from $6 to $9 and are available for purchase on the Broadway Metro website (www.broadwaymetro.com) or at the door. All films to be shown were screened at TAC International Film and Video Festival 2016, which took place in May 2016. TAC International Film Festival is one of only two international competitions for its genre in the entire Western Hemisphere. ALI received 100 film entries from 26 countries for the 13th annual edition of TAC Festival.
